Homemade Bird Feeder Plans: Constructing a bird feeder is fun and gives you immense pleasure as creativity can be applied in making bird feeders of different varieties. You can choose a bird feeder of a particular type depending upon the availability of resources and material with you. Following are some bird feeder plans:
In case your garden or the space around your house lacks a tree or a high spot or you want a focal point to revolve around the visiting birds, you should go for a bird feeder type called the post bird feeder. This type of bird feeder would naturalize itself among the plants in your locality.
If you have pets like cats, dogs and possums lingering in the garden, which might become a danger to the visiting feathered guests, then you should choose to build a hanging bird feeder. The only thing you should have is a tall tree that can hang the bird feeder and provide niche to the birds that would keep coming and going.
There are some birds, such as finches, which prefer to eat from ground. You would often see them feeding on the spills from the hanging bird feeders. If you wish to feed such kind of birds, then you should go for a ground level bird feeder. Such a bird feeder would be able to solve the purpose only when the surrounding is completely free from predators like cats and dogs.
If you are someone, who does not want to keep on refilling the food in the bird feeder, then build a running line bird feeder. Such a type of bird feeder is attached to a line connecting your balcony with a tree. Running line bird feeder would allow you to support a number of bird feeders of your choice. Use a strong rope for this purpose.

Pine Cone Bird Feeder: For making a pine cone feeder, you would require a pine cone, light weight wire, peanut butter and bird seeds. Wrap the wire around the top of the pine cone in such a manner that it creates a hanger. Spread the peanut butter all over the pine cone, and insert bird seeds into it. Hang this feeder up and make it available to the little guests.

Cereal Bird Feeder: Take any round cereal with a hole such as cheerios, spread peanut butter and hang it. Birds need fat, carbohydrates and proteins. You can make very good bird feeders if you also include wholesome items like sunflower seeds, suet, cracked corn and fruits and also mixed seeds.

Old Christmas Tree Bird Feeder: You can make use of an old Christmas tree as a bird feeder. Place it in one corner of your garden or in the backyard. Coat the branches with peanut butter and hang food items such as suet. Since, in winters birds need more fat, suet would be perfect. You can also hang bird feeders like the above mentioned pine cone or the cereal bird feeder types with the Christmas tree. This is an amazing idea to make homemade bird feeders.

Homemade Bird Feeders Disadvantages: There is a risk in feeding wild birds. Birds collecting at the homemade bird feeder in your garden might spread or contract various types of diseases. Poorly maintained bird feeders allow pathogenic microbial growth and thus, can cause illness to the visiting birds. The birds coming to the bird feeders are always at a risk of predation by cats and dogs. If you wish to have a bird feeder in your backyard, you must first ensure the safety of your feathered guests. This can be done by taking care of the below-mentioned points.
Regular disinfection of bird feeders.
Avoiding rancid or moldy feed.
Proper positioning of the bird feeders so as to avoid crowding.
